I don't know if it's been mentioned here before, but Wattstax-the 30th an. Special Addition has a September 7th release date. Additional footage contains Isaac Hayes' performances of "Shaft" and "Soulville". This is another one I was too young to see when it originally came out, so I'm excited about "seeing" an album I used to play over and over until I copped every BarKays lick I could steal |
